Financial Management and Governance Issues Series

This series describes the results of a study of financial management and governance arrangements in seven developing member countries of ADB: Cambodia, Mongolia, Pakistan, Papua New Guinea, People’s Republic of China, Uzbekistan, and Viet Nam.

The reports

  • provide reference materials for government officials, ADB officials, officials from other donor agencies, and other interested parties on financial management and governance
  • identify potential actions that the participating governments can take, in partnership with donor agencies where appropriate, to rectify weaknesses
  • provide participating countries with a benchmark against which to measure their progress in improving financial management and governance arrangements.
